Exchange account

Active trading, Convert, and P2P access

Who controls access
The platform manages account access and withdrawal procedures.
Recovery depends on
Account recovery follows the exchange identity and security controls.
Best fit
Funds that must stay ready for orders.

Custodial account

Provider-managed access for platform balances

Who controls access
The provider manages key or account access structure.
Recovery depends on
Recovery and withdrawals follow provider policy.
Best fit
Platform balances that are not self-custody wallets.

Non-custodial hot wallet

Frequent transfers and connected app use

Who controls access
You control the recovery material.
Recovery depends on
Access depends on the seed or recovery phrase you store.
Best fit
Assets that need regular online availability.

Cold or hardware wallet

Long-term storage with lower daily exposure

Who controls access
Signing keys stay separated from everyday online use.
Recovery depends on
Device backup and recovery phrase management are required.
Best fit
Holdings that do not need daily movement.

Before moving funds

A wallet does not repair a wrong network or address.

  1. 01

    Confirm the destination type

    Exchange account, custodial account, hot wallet, or cold storage.

  2. 02

    Match asset and network

    The asset and network must be supported on both ends.

  3. 03

    Verify the full address

    Check the destination before sending. A wallet cannot undo a wrong network send.

  4. 04

    Start with a test amount

    Use a small transfer when the destination is new.

  5. 05

    Preserve the record

    Keep the amount, network, destination context, and transaction hash.

What is the best crypto wallet?

There is no single best wallet for every job. Choose by purpose: exchange account for trading, hot wallet for regular transfers, and cold storage for long-term holdings.

Is an exchange wallet the same as a personal wallet?

No. An exchange account is a platform balance with platform withdrawal rules. A non-custodial wallet is controlled by the recovery material you hold.

Who controls the keys in a non-custodial wallet?

You do. Access and recovery depend on the seed or recovery phrase and any device backups you maintain.

Does a cold wallet make loss impossible?

No. Cold storage reduces everyday online exposure, but device loss, recovery mistakes, and transfer errors can still cause permanent loss.
